Address

Ro6zXdRrqkbVDrWRnRw88SUXMqznCVmtSv

0 RDD

Confirmed
Total Received857.59600000 RDD661.63 IDR
Total Sent857.59600000 RDD661.63 IDR
Final Balance0 RDD0.00 IDR
No. Transactions2

Transactions

Ro6zXdRrqkbVDrWRnRw88SUXMqznCVmtSv857.59600000 RDD661.63 IDR
 
RrxnZu1MyUnbpNoo69X51imHFFUWu4429f858.59300000 RDD662.40 IDR
 
Ro6zXdRrqkbVDrWRnRw88SUXMqznCVmtSv857.59600000 RDD661.63 IDR